Transaction 4de6212958985db932acba0675ba788395ab3b07bfdbabd701a0c7768a149d22
1 Input
1 Output
-
4de6212958985db932acba0675ba788395ab3b07bfdbabd701a0c7768a149d22:0
- value
- 1229669
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5790a03104f0bd47317d20f06ea11f52db67f0019e50229e67e2e4ea4c05850c
- address
- bc1p27g2qvgy7z75wvtayrcxaggl2tdk0uqpnegz98n8utjw5nq9s5xqv8ap93